The All-Star striker twice and the selection of the All-First 2023 WNBA team joined the Thomas and returned him to recently acquired Mercury in a sign and an exchange of Dallas Wings last Friday. It was the day before the official day of February 1 for free agents.
The sign and the trade also involved Indiana, which brought Sabally to Phoenix. This agreement has sent the former six -year -old veteran of Mercury Sophie Cunningham and the draft n ° 19 of 2025, Indiana fever.
The Mercury also acquired the Kalani Brown and Sevgi Uzun center. Dallas obtained Ty Harris, who was returned after being in trade at four Connecticut teams with Thomas in Phoenix, Nalyssa Smith of Indiana, the rights of Mikiah Herbert Harrigan of Phoenix and Indiana n ° 8 for 2025.
Thomas was Treaty in Phoenix in a business with four teams This sent the former starters of Mercury Natasha Cloud and Rebecca Allen to Connecticut on January 28.
Cloud, who is his unequaled Sabally teammate on Phantom BC in Miami, Helped to recruit Sabally in Phoenix Before it is exchanged at Connecticut.
The candidate for multi-year MVP Thomas and the veteran Copper goalkeeper, the best marker in Phoenix last season, appeared in the gold medals in the United States with Taurasi and the former center of Mercury Brittney Griner at the Olympic Games from Paris 2024. Toast left Phoenix for Atlanta as a free agent without restriction After 11 years with the franchise.

Sabally, 26, and entering his sixth season, could have joined the defending champion New York Liberty for the reconstruction of Mercury in the free agency of the WNBA. It seemed to be obvious to the media and fans of the league who would find her sister Nyara Sabally, who plays for Liberty and is his former Oregon Ducks teammate.
New York appeared in the last two WNBA finals, was the best offense in the League and No. 3 in defense last season. Phoenix finished 19-21 last season and was eliminated by the finalist of the Minnesota Lynx championship in a sweep in the first round. In 2023, Mercury had the worst League record, 9-31.
“Obviously, New York is also a great organization, but I just felt like here my heart and my instinct told me Phoenix, Phoenix, it’s Phoenix,” said Sabally. “I guess I just had to listen and I can already feel it.”
